Send us a text Adam Lambe interviews former European Tour player and coach to some of the most recognisable faces in the game Clive Tucker. Under his guidance the likes of Graeme McDowell, David Howell, Lee Westwood and many others recorded over 18 tour victories and the 2010 US Open. Clive shares his coaching philosophy, how to coach elite players, what it takes to become an expert coach and reveals his ideas for a new mentoring programme.
